The Federal Emergency Management Agency (FEMA) publishes these risk maps to delineate flood risk zones. These zones are used by the National Flood Insurance Program (NFIP) in part, to determine flood insurance rates for properties contained within them. Many banks and mortgage companies use them as well.
Start by contacting your local floodplain manager. They often work for your city's or county's building, permitting, engineering or land use department. Ask them if there is an elevation certificate on file for your property.

If you believe your property was incorrectly identified as a Special Flood Hazard Area (SFHA) by the National Flood Insurance Program (NFIP), you may submit an application to FEMA for a formal determination of the property's location and/or elevation relative to the SFHA.

The Flood Determination Request Form is a document used to assess whether a property is located in a flood zone as identified by the Federal Emergency Management Agency (FEMA).
Lenders and financial institutions are typically required to file a Flood Determination Request Form when a property is being financed or refinanced to ensure compliance with flood insurance regulations.
To fill out the Flood Determination Request Form, provide accurate information about the property location, including the address, city, state, and zip code, and submit it to a flood zone determination service.
The purpose of the Flood Determination Request Form is to determine if a property is located in a flood zone, which affects insurance requirements and lending decisions.
The information that must be reported on the Flood Determination Request Form includes the property address, legal description, and any other required identifiers to accurately assess flood zone status.
